Description
Summary:The aim of this study was to evaluate the effects of protective factors on parenting styles, based on Bronfenbrenner’s bio-ecological theory. One-hundred-and-eighty-three mothers living in Hermo- sillo, Sonora, Mexico, with child abuse history, accepted to participate in the research. The data were analyzed using structural equation modeling. Results showed that K factor modulates the effect of protective factors. Protective and risk factors were found in the exosistem, microsistem and ontosistem. Protective factor predicted parenting styles, buffering the effects of risk factors like neighborhood insecurity, partner violence, and depression.
